Branch of Service
U.S. Army
Hometown
New Paltz, New York
Honored By
William L. Morgan
Relationship
Son
Served in the China-Burma-India theater of Operations. FOUGHT UP THE BURMA AND LEDO ROADS, WHERE HE EARNED THE RANK OF MASTER SERGEANT, signal corps 1942-1945. 1946 went to Officer Candidate School Fort Benning, Georgia. WOUNDED IN THE LEG IN 1945.
